Joel G Ochoa trucking company inspections are an essential part of ensuring safe and reliable transportation of goods. Inspections help to identify and correct any potential safety issues with a trucking company's vehicles, equipment, and operations. Inspections can be conducted by various organizations, including the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), state agencies, and private third-party inspectors.

Inspections typically cover a wide range of areas, including driver qualifications, vehicle maintenance, and compliance with safety regulations. Driver qualifications inspections may include checking for valid commercial driver's licenses, medical certificates, and driver logs. Vehicle maintenance inspections may include checking for issues with brakes, tires, lights, and other mechanical components. Compliance inspections may include checking for adherence to regulations related to cargo securement, hours of service, and hazardous materials transportation.

Joel G Ochoa trucking company inspections can be scheduled or conducted randomly, and the results of the inspections can have a significant impact on a company's reputation and ability to operate. A company with a history of safety violations or non-compliance may face fines, penalties, and even loss of operating authority. On the other hand, a company with a history of safe and compliant operations may be more attractive to potential customers and partners.
